Output 8dfb95de849b5b44c1febd9f5caf6e4851564bddfb8fe3518a4eea2f2603af84:6

value
35480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 638bf216e8929277754fb3214cd021d6891f12ad OP_EQUAL
address
MGyWn1ueEBcvnbhx9zcYroa3MbzfoaQfRj
transaction
8dfb95de849b5b44c1febd9f5caf6e4851564bddfb8fe3518a4eea2f2603af84
spent
true